Fundamentals of Computer Networks provides a clear, structured, and comprehensive foundation in modern networking concepts, making it an essential resource for students, educators, and research scholars. Designed for both beginners and advanced learners, the book explains the core principles of data communication, network architecture, protocols, and emerging networking technologies in a simple and systematic manner. The text covers essential topics such as network models, transmission media, error detection, switching techniques, routing algorithms, congestion control, wireless communication, and network security. Each chapter is organized to build understanding step by step, starting with basic ideas and progressing toward more complex concepts. Real-world examples, diagrams, and conceptual illustrations help readers connect theoretical knowledge with practical applications. Students will benefit from the book’s clear explanations, chapter summaries, and conceptual clarity, which support exam preparation and strengthen technical problem-solving skills. For research scholars, the book highlights current trends, evolving standards, and areas of ongoing innovation in networking providing a strong platform for further study, experimentation, and academic research. Whether used as a textbook for coursework or as a reference for independent learning, Fundamentals of Computer Networks serves as a reliable guide to understanding how modern networks operate, communicate, and evolve. Its balanced approach ensures that readers gain both foundational knowledge and insight into the rapidly advancing world of computer networking.